本文目录导读:
随着互联网技术的飞速发展,数据已成为新时代的“石油”,传统的中心化数据存储方式在安全性、可靠性和扩展性等方面存在诸多问题,区块链技术的出现,为数据存储带来了一种全新的解决方案——分布式数据存储,本文将深入探讨区块链分布式数据存储的原理、点对点传输的特点以及应用领域。
区块链分布式数据存储的原理
1、数据存储方式
区块链分布式数据存储采用去中心化的存储方式,将数据分割成多个区块,通过加密算法和共识机制,将区块分散存储在各个节点上,每个节点存储的数据都是完整的数据副本,保证了数据的可靠性和安全性。
2、加密算法
图片来源于网络,如有侵权联系删除
区块链分布式数据存储采用加密算法对数据进行加密,确保数据在传输过程中的安全性,常用的加密算法有SHA-256、ECDSA等。
3、共识机制
区块链分布式数据存储采用共识机制,确保各个节点对数据的一致性,目前,常见的共识机制有工作量证明(PoW)、权益证明(PoS)和委托权益证明(DPoS)等。
4、点对点传输
区块链分布式数据存储采用点对点传输(P2P)技术,实现节点间的数据交换,P2P技术具有去中心化、高效、可靠等特点,可以有效降低网络延迟和带宽消耗。
点对点传输的特点
1、去中心化
点对点传输具有去中心化的特点,不存在中心节点,每个节点都是平等的,这使得数据传输更加安全、可靠,避免了中心化节点可能存在的单点故障问题。
2、高效
图片来源于网络,如有侵权联系删除
点对点传输通过直接连接节点,减少了数据传输过程中的中转环节,降低了网络延迟和带宽消耗,节点间采用P2P协议,可以实现并行传输,提高数据传输效率。
3、可靠
点对点传输具有高度可靠性,由于每个节点都存储有完整的数据副本,即使部分节点发生故障,也不会影响数据的安全性和完整性。
4、可扩展性
点对点传输具有良好的可扩展性,随着节点数量的增加,网络带宽和数据处理能力将得到相应提升,满足不断增长的数据存储需求。
区块链分布式数据存储的应用领域
1、文件存储
区块链分布式数据存储可以应用于文件存储领域,如云盘、网盘等,用户可以将文件上传到区块链网络,实现数据的去中心化存储和共享。
2、数据共享
图片来源于网络,如有侵权联系删除
区块链分布式数据存储可以应用于数据共享领域,如版权保护、供应链管理、知识产权等,通过区块链技术,可以实现数据的透明、可追溯和不可篡改。
3、身份认证
区块链分布式数据存储可以应用于身份认证领域,如电子政务、金融、医疗等,通过区块链技术,可以实现身份信息的去中心化存储和验证,提高安全性。
4、供应链管理
区块链分布式数据存储可以应用于供应链管理领域,如物流、仓储、销售等,通过区块链技术,可以实现供应链信息的透明、可追溯和不可篡改,提高供应链效率。
区块链分布式数据存储通过点对点传输技术,实现了数据去中心化、安全、可靠和高效存储,随着区块链技术的不断发展,分布式数据存储将在更多领域得到应用,为新时代的数据存储和共享提供有力支持。
标签: #区块链分布式数据存储
评论列表